FastChest Reforged
If you've encountered a large number of chests in one area, you've likely noticed how significantly this impacts Minecraft's performance. The more chests placed nearby, the more noticeably the frame rate drops.
This modification solves this problem by eliminating the use of dynamic chest models and replacing them with static geometry that renders alongside regular blocks in chunks. However, this means that the chest lid opening animation will no longer function!
The effectiveness of the performance improvement may vary depending on the number of chests in the surroundings. In large storage areas, this mod can double the FPS value. At the same time, it focuses exclusively on chests - other objects may also affect performance.
FastChest Reforged works correctly alongside Rubidium and OptiFine and is compatible with most other mods and texture packs that don't affect chests. For example, the "Proper Break Particles" resource pack from Vanilla Tweaks modifies chest blockstate definitions, which automatically leads to incompatibility. To resolve the issue, you need to delete the chest.json, ender_chest.json, and trapped_chest.json files from the /assets/minecraft/blockstates directory of the required resource pack.
This version of the mod is adapted for the Forge platform and is based on the original FastChest development by fake_domi created for Fabric, with the author's official permission.
